AUTOMATIC FINE-GRAINED LABELING OF BRAIN MR IMAGES: A CRF Approach

We propose in this paper a method for automatic refining of labels associated with regions delimited on brain Magnetic Resonance Images called patches. The patches coordinates and their topological relations represent the input of our system. Based on this input, the proposed method uses Conditional Random Fields (CRFs) for learning correspondences between patches' labels obtained from a brain atlas and refined labels defined in the Foundational Model of Anatomy ontology. A cross-validation on a small collection of brain MR data was performed, and the results obtained so far are encouraging.
